Ride took a hint from skateboard wheel tech and gave your Control Snowboard urethane Slimewalls that smooth-over your snow, wood, and metal attacks. Plus the sidewalls are ridiculously durable.

  • 90A Slimewalls increase response and provide a smooth feel all over the mountain
  • Carbon fiber increases pop
  • Directional shape for sleek tree-threading
  • Biaxial glass improves consistency throughout the board and increases forgiveness on the hill
  • Radial sidecut for predictability
  • Base colors vary, so be ready for a sweet surprise

Bottom Line: Smooth moves.

Lengths:
146cm, 151cm, 155cm 158cm, 162cm 
Shape:
Directional 
Effective edge:
[155cm] 1208mm 
Waist width:
[155cm] 24.9cm 
Sidecut radius:
[155cm] 7.9m 
Stance width:
20in (50.8cm) 
Stance setback:
1in (2.5cm) 
Core material:
Foundation Tuned Core (wood) 
Base:
Fusion 1500 
Rider Weight:
[155] 115-165lb (52-75kg) 
Recommended Use:
All-mountain snowboarding
